This information is very unlikely to be available via RADIUS accounting. Your NAS (or your border routers or core switches) may however support netflow, sflow or jflow though in which case you should look at http://www.pmacct.net/ (An opensource project I am also involved with) or Traffic Sentinel http://www.inmon.com/products/trafficsentinel.php (Not open source but VERY powerfull) Cheers -- Peter Nixon http://www.peternixon.net/ PGP Key: http://www.peternixon.net/public.asc - List info/subscribe/unsubscribe?
